Overexpression of Shadoo protein in transgenic mice does not impact the pathogenesis of scrapie.
Neuroscience letters - 27 May 2011
Wang Haiying, Wan Jiayu, Wang Wei, Wang Dongxu, Li Sha, Liao Peng, Hao Zhuo, Wu Songbo, Xu Jing, Li Nan, Ouyang Hongsheng, Gao Hongwei
Abstract excerpt
Shadoo is a glycoprotein expressed in the adult brain that is an interacting protein of prion protein; however, its function remains to be determined. To elucidate its role in prion pathogenesis, we generated transgenic mice overexpressing wild-type (wt) Shadoo driven by the murine PrP promoter. Expression of the murine Sprn transgene significantly increased brain Shadoo protein levels in all three mouse lines...
